Marloth Park is a holiday town situated next to the Crocodile River, which forms part of the southern boundary of the Kruger National Park. There are no fences in Marloth Park allowing wild animals such as kudu, wildebeest, impala, waterbuck, zebra, nyala, buffalo, giraffe and many more to roam about freely.
Lion sightings are also reported from time to time
